2009 Mercedes-Benz SL vs. 1984 Mitsubishi Minica

To start off, 2009 Mercedes-Benz SL is newer by 25 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1984 Mitsubishi Minica.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1984 Mitsubishi Minica would be higher. At 6,208 cc (8 cylinders), 2009 Mercedes-Benz SL is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Mercedes-Benz SL (518 HP @ 6800 RPM) has 489 more horse power than 1984 Mitsubishi Minica. (29 HP @ 5500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 Mercedes-Benz SL should accelerate faster than 1984 Mitsubishi Minica.

Let's talk about torque, 2009 Mercedes-Benz SL (631 Nm @ 5200 RPM) has 590 more torque (in Nm) than 1984 Mitsubishi Minica. (41 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 2009 Mercedes-Benz SL will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1984 Mitsubishi Minica.
